It follows Cory and Jace, business partners and former lovers. They had been in a serious relationship for four years, at which point Cory realized that not only Jace didn't want the same things in life that she did, but he was not willing to give it any thought either. Having a family of her own was very important to her. Jace had had a pretty crappy childhood and bad experience as a teenager, and he didn't think he had it in him to commit to having children of his own. Once they break up over it, he does his best to convince Cory that they could be happy together just the two of them, but she's had enough, and cannot handle more. It ends with a well deserved for both characters HEA.
